The CX-70 3.3-liter Inline 6 Turbo engine produces up to 340 hp and 369 lb.-ft of torque and delivers acceleration and performance you can feel.6
The CX-70 Mild Hybrid powertrain adds a small electric motor to reduce load on the gasoline engine and provide optimized fuel efficiency. No plug-in required.
As road conditions change due to weather or terrain, standard all-wheel drive delivers power to the right wheels at the right time.
Part of Mazda Intelligent Drive Select (Mi-Drive), available Towing Mode helps optimize towing up to 5,000 lbs. And available Trailer Hitch View makes connecting your CX-70 to a trailer easier.7

On select models, the Mazda CX-70 can tow up to 5,000 pounds when properly equipped with a tow hitch. The tow hitch is an accessory available as a dealer-installed or port-installed option.
Enhancements available exclusively with the Genuine Mazda Accessory tow hitch include 360° View Monitor with Trailer Hitch View and Towing Mode. Trailer Hitch View is a function that displays a top down image of the vehicle’s trailer hitch with a Trailer Hitch Guideline on the center display to facilitate alignment when hitching a trailer to the vehicle, while Towing Mode optimizes driving performance when towing a trailer to help prevent sway and improve the vehicle stability.22

Kinematic Posture Control (KPC) is a unique Mazda technology that applies braking to the inside rear wheel while cornering. This pulls down the vehicle's inner rear corner and helps suppress body roll. The technology provides enhanced steering precision and better driving dynamics, and it's a standard feature in the Mazda CX-70 and Mazda CX-70 PHEV.23

Mild hybrids, hybrids, and plug-in hybrids are three different types of electrified vehicles combining a combustion engine with an electric motor. They differ in how the vehicle is powered and how battery packs are charged.
Mild hybrid electric vehicles (MHEVs) feature an internal combustion engine (ICE) with a small electric motor and battery. A typical MHEV motor is too small to power the vehicle, but rather it supports the combustion engine in low load driving situations. Batteries are charged via regenerative braking, which also powers vehicle accessories like the climate control system. A key benefit of MHEVs can be better fuel efficiency compared to vehicles with similarly sized ICEs, even though electric power can't move the vehicle on its own.
Hybrid electric vehicles (HEVs) feature a larger battery and a more powerful electric motor compared to an MHEV. As a result, an HEV can be powered by the electric motor, combustion engine or a combination of the two.
Plug-in hybrid electric vehicles (PHEVs) feature even larger batteries and a more powerful electric motor compared to HEVs, although they still utilize a gas engine. The main difference between a PHEV and an HEV is, as the name suggests, PHEV batteries can be recharged by plugging them into an external electricity source, via regenerative braking or by the vehicle’s gasoline engine. PHEVs also have the ability to drive longer distances than a HEV using electric power only.
